The automatic capping machine market is witnessing transformative changes that are reshaping its landscape. The market is expected to grow from 2.28 billion USD in 2024 to 3.896 billion USD by 2035, signifying a CAGR of 5.0%. This growth is underpinned by several industry trends that are emerging as pivotal in driving the adoption of automation technologies. The increasing need for efficiency and quality control across sectors, particularly in the food and beverage and pharmaceutical industries, has ignited demand for these machines. Regionally, North America continues to dominate the automatic capping machine market, driven by a well-established manufacturing base and advanced technology infrastructure. The demand for automatic capping solutions in this region is particularly strong in the food and beverage sector, where efficiency and accuracy are paramount. Conversely, the Asia-Pacific region is rapidly catching up as the fastest-growing market, fueled by increasing industrialization and manufacturing capabilities. Countries like India and China are becoming critical players in the global market, showcasing a significant shift towards automated manufacturing processes and advanced packaging solutions.

The shift towards automation in the automatic capping machine market is supported by compelling data. According to a report by the International Federation of Robotics, global spending on industrial robots is projected to reach approximately 70 billion USD by 2025, with a significant portion allocated to the food and beverage sector. This investment reflects a strategic pivot towards enhancing productivity and reducing operational costs. Furthermore, a survey conducted by the Packaging Machinery Manufacturers Institute indicated that 70% of packaging professionals believe that automation is critical to maintaining competitiveness in today's market. Companies that have successfully implemented automation report reductions in labor costs by up to 30%, demonstrating the tangible benefits of investing in advanced machinery.
